Disability shower installation services involve the professional setup of showers that accommodate individuals with mobility challenges or other disabilities. These installations typically include features such as low or no-threshold entryways, grab bars, non-slip flooring, and adjustable showerheads to enhance safety and accessibility. Contractors specializing in these services ensure that the shower space is tailored to meet specific needs, providing ease of use and reducing the risk of falls or injuries. The focus is on creating a functional, comfortable environment that supports independence for users with varying levels of mobility.
This service helps address common problems faced by individuals with disabilities or mobility impairments when using traditional showers. Standard shower setups can pose safety hazards, such as slipping or difficulty stepping over high thresholds. Disability shower installations help eliminate these issues by replacing standard features with accessible alternatives. Additionally, they can reduce the need for assistance, promoting greater autonomy in personal care routines. For many, these modifications also contribute to a safer home environment, minimizing the likelihood of accidents and providing peace of mind for caregivers and family members.

Installation Costs - The cost for installing a disability shower typically ranges from $1,500 to $4,500, depending on the complexity and materials used. Basic models in Hyde Park may start around $1,500, while custom or accessible features can increase the price. Local service providers can provide specific estimates based on individual needs.
Material Expenses - Material costs for disability showers can vary from $500 to $2,500, with options like waterproof tiles, safety grab bars, and non-slip flooring influencing the price. Higher-end finishes or specialized fixtures tend to add to the overall expense. Pros can help determine suitable options within budget.
Labor Charges - Labor fees for installing a disability shower generally fall between $800 and $2,000, depending on the project's scope and site conditions. More complex installations, such as modifying existing structures, may increase labor costs. Local contractors can provide detailed quotes for specific projects.
Additional Costs - Extra expenses such as permits, accessibility modifications, or custom features can range from $200 to $1,000 or more. These costs vary based on local regulations and individual requirements. Consulting with local pros can help identify potential additional expenses for a disability shower installation.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
